A kiosk opened in New York selling newspapers with fake news only
In New York, a week before the midterm elections in the United States, a kiosk opened with newspapers and magazines showing fake news headlines, and inside, information on how to recognize fakes.
About how he works, told the publication “Currently,".
“All headlines are fictitious. Inside is information we collected in the Columbia University Journalism Review on how to recognize fakes. It turned out that once we printed popular Internet fakes in the form of a semblance of real magazines, showed how it looks from the outside, it turned out that this allows you to understand how obvious the absurdity of all this “news” is. It makes you think about how ridiculous and pointless the facts that people share and spread on the Internet are,” said journalist Kyle Pope.
The headlines contain the most read online “news”.
“Reliability of facts is very important, and this is a big problem in our time. I think this is very important - many of my friends are able to share with me completely obvious fakes. Personally, whenever I doubt something, I check the accuracy of the information in several sources,” said Brendan Strauss, a newspaper buyer at the kiosk.
New Yorker Andrea believes that the idea of exposing fakes in such a creative way is very interesting.
The founders explained the choice of the opening date - on the eve of the elections - by the fact that reliable information before voting is especially important.
A tent with fake magazines is set up in a busy area of Manhattan - on the corner of 42nd Street and 6th Avenue.
